What are car insurance groups?

Car insurance groups are the different groups that models of cars fall into when it comes to insuring them. The car insurance groups are decided upon by the Group Rating Panel and assigns new car models with an insurance group number that ranges between 1 and 50. The lower the ...

How does Home Insurance differ from Contents Insurance?

Home Insurance and Contents Insurance are often used interchangeably, however, Home Insurance is a general term, of which Contents Insurance is one aspect. Contents Insurance covers items within your home – such as TVs, computers and even clothes. Buildings Insurance covers permanent fixtures and fittings – such as kitchens and bathrooms.
